The multiplayer battle experience is back, even with a brand new singleplayer campaign! Based on Unreal engine, Tribes: Vengeance lets you jetpack, ski, pilot in order to win most savage battles - on the earth, or in the air. Many new weapons and vechicles are included in this version of Tribes. The multiplayer lets fight up to 32 players, or if you don't have internet - you can always start an interesting single-player campaign based on a complicated story!
This demo jetpacks you into the role of Mercury, a robot assassin hired to locate and eliminate Daniel, a captain of the local Phoenix subclan.

SYSTEM REQUIREMENTS
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Minimum Specification: Windows® 98/2000/XP operating system
1. ATI® Radeon™ or equivalent DirectX® 9.0c-compliant 32 MB 3D video card with
hardware T&L and pixel shader support
2. Microsoft® Windows® 98/2000/XP operating system
3. 1.0 GHz Intel® Pentium® 4 or AMD® Athlon™ processor or equivalent
4. 256 MB RAM
5. 715MB of uncompressed hard disk space for game files
6. DirectX® 9.0c (included)
7. DirectX®-compatible sound card and speakers or headphones
8. Microsoft® compatible mouse and keyboard
Recommended Specification: Windows® XP
The recommended specification is exactly the same as the minimum specification
with the following changes:
1. Windows® XP
2. ATI® Radeon™ 9600 or equivalent DirectX® 9.0c-compliant 128 MB 3D video card
with hardware T&L and pixel shader support
3. 2.5 GHz Intel® Pentium® 4 or AMD® Athlon™ or faster processor
4. 512 MB RAM or more
This game was tested using the latest video driver updates available at the
time, as follows:
* Nvidia(R) - 66.93
* ATI(R) - Catalyst 12-13-04

KNOWN ISSUES
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
* Installing under "Windows XP Limited user account" causes failed installation
and non-progression.
* Game cannot be started by user who lacks Administrator access in Windows XP.
* The bonus of 3rd person view (Z key) is not supported.
* Game profile and save files remain on hard drive after uninstallation.
* the following video cards are known to have graphics problems with this
game:
* Matrox Parhelia AGP 128MB
* Matrox P750 AGP 64MB
* nVidia GeForce 4MX AGP 64M
* ATI Radeon Plain using Microsoft® Windows® 98
* Microsoft® Windows® Me operating system is not supported.
* Microsoft® Windows® 98: attempting to Quick Load without a Quick Save file
sends user to main menu.
* Microsoft® Windows® 98: Quick Save can not be deleted from the Load menu when
it is the top save on the list. User can delete saved games in the C:\Program
Files\VUGames\Tribes Vengeance Demo Two\content\saves folder.
